在互联网金融的浪潮中,比特币(Bitcoin)作为一种去中心化的数字货币,逐渐走入人们的视野。对于希望投资或交易...
以太坊(Ethereum)是一种去中心化的平台,允许开发者构建和部署智能合约及去中心化应用(DApps)。在使用以太坊的过程中,钱包和客户端是两个非常重要的组成部分。虽然这两个概念常被一起提及,但它们在功能和用途上有明显的区别。本文将详细分析以太坊钱包与客户端的特点、功能、以及如何选择合适的工具。同时,我们也将解答与之相关的常见问题,帮助用户更好地理解以太坊生态系统。
以太坊钱包是一种存储、管理以太坊及其代币(如ERC-20代币)的工具。与传统金融钱包类似,以太坊钱包提供了发送和接收以太坊(ETH)以及其它代币的功能。它会生成一对密钥:公钥和私钥,其中公钥可用于生成钱包地址,私钥则用于签署交易。
以太坊钱包主要分为热钱包和冷钱包两大类:
以太坊客户端是与以太坊网络进行交互的软件。它是实现与以太坊区块链交互所必需的工具。客户端不仅可以用来发送交易和管理代币,还可以帮助用户访问智能合约、参与合约的执行、以及同步区块链数据。
以太坊客户端根据实现协议和开发语言有所不同,主要有以下几种:
虽然以太坊钱包和客户端常常被人混淆,但它们的作用不同。钱包更侧重于资产管理,负责代币的存储与交易;而客户端则是与以太坊区块链交互的工具,负责执行智能合约、验证交易等操作。在实际应用中,用户往往需要同时使用这两种工具,才能更好地管理其以太坊资产并与区块链交互。
选择合适的以太坊钱包和客户端时,需要考虑多个因素,包括安全性、易用性、功能需求等。对于新手用户,建议选择安全性较高且易于操作的热钱包,比如MetaMask。而对于长期持有的用户,可选择冷钱包来储存大额资产,例如Ledger或Trezor等硬件钱包。
同时,在选择以太坊客户端时,用户需要评估自己的技术能力和需求。如果是普通用户,推荐使用Geth或MetaMask等主流客户端;而对于开发者或需要更高性能的用户,则可以考虑Parity等更为复杂的客户端。
以太坊钱包的安全性受多种因素影响,主要包括钱包类型、用户的操作习惯、安全措施等。热钱包虽然使用方便,但因与互联网连接,容易受到攻击;而冷钱包则因离线存储,安全性更高。
备份以太坊钱包的方式通常包括保存私钥或助记词(Mnemonic Phrase)。用户应确保这些敏感信息的安全存储,避免丢失或泄露。
以太坊客户端通过特定的API或命令行工具,与区块链交互并执行智能合约。用户需了解相应的编程语言和框架,以便更好地操作合约。
热钱包并不建议用于长期存储大额以太坊,因为其安全性相对较低,容易受到攻击。对于长期持有,用户应考虑使用冷钱包。
以太坊客户端是矿工参与网络竞争的重要工具,通过客户端,矿工能验证交易、生成区块,并在实现收益目标的同时维护网络安全。
总结来说,以太坊钱包和客户端是进行以太坊交易和管理不可或缺的工具。用户在选择和使用这些工具时,需结合自身需求和技术能力,合理评估安全性和便捷性,以提升数字资产管理的安全性与效率。